SCOTUS sides with the Coal Industry

This week the US Supreme Court delivered major decisions affecting the nation. For now, universal healthcare is safe, as well as your desire to marry someone from your same gender. 

However, you now have a higher chance of getting respiratory diseases thanks to SCOTUS's decision on striking down EPA (Environmental Protection Agency) rules against coal plants around the country.
